1. 识卡大体过程

2.不识卡问题

不识卡的主要原因:
①Modem发生错误,异常或者重启。
②没有收到卡回的ATR
③有收到卡回的ATR,但是后面跟卡通信出现异常
④SIM卡热插拔配置不正确引起的不识卡
⑤某些特殊的卡与MTK平台兼容的问题

分析步骤:
查看modem是否正常工作。
在radio log中查找ESIMS关键字,查看当前SIM卡状态。通过ESIMS关键字通常可以判定当前的SIM卡情况,是否有热插拔,是否掉卡,是否检测到SIM卡等,如果ESIMS不足以分析,则进行下一步动作。
在modem log中查找ATR关键字,没有ATR消息则一般是硬件接触问题。
搜索到ATR关键字,但是ATR的数据不符合spec规范。检查卡是否磨损,接触是否良好,是否是特殊卡。
搜索到多个ATR关键字,说明发生了掉卡,不断救卡后仍然不识卡。检查是否有干扰,比如卡槽离RF太近。

ATR关键字:
[SIM_DRV]:SIM0 ATR= 3B9E94801F478031E073FE211B66868842084B530E
[SIM_DRV]:SIM1 ATR= 3B9F94801FC78031E073FE211B6362134E83009000FA

3.识卡慢的问题

①识卡过程中拔出SIM卡,再插入,此时SIM driver会认为是掉卡情况,会执行full recovery救卡动作,将会耗费一定的时间初始化SIM卡。梳理SIM卡流程及测试操作步骤。
②是否热插拔功能引起,让HW跟进。

有关ESIMS 的AT指令:

1.主动获取SIM卡状态
AT+ESIMS?/ AT+ESIMS
+ESIMS: 《SIM_INSERTED》
《SIM_INSERTED》
0 : No SIM
1:Detected(检测)

例:
AT> AT+ESIMS=1 (RIL_URC_READER, tid:485895615568)
AT< +ESIMS: 0 (RIL_URC_READER, tid:485895615568)

RIL_URC_READER代表卡1,RIL_URC2_READER代表卡2

AT+ESIMS=《mode》
《mode》:
0: disable
1:enable

2.Modem上报SIM卡状态
+ESIMS:《sim_inserted_status》,《cause》
《sim_inserted_status》:
0:SIM not presented
1:SIM presented

0:SIM_CARD_REMOVED
1:SIM_ACCESS_ERROR 卡获取错误(无卡)
2:SIM Refresh
5:SIM_ACCESS_PROFILE_ON
6:SIM_ACCESS_PROFILE_OFF
7:DUALSIM_DISCONNECTED
8:DUALSIM_CONNECTED
9:SIM_VSIM_ON 给SIM卡上电
10:SIM_VSIM_OFF 给SIM卡断电
11:SIM_PLUG_OUT 卡拔出
12:SIM_PLUG_IN 卡插入
13:SIM_RECOVERY_START 开始重新检测SIM卡过程(掉卡)
14:SIM_RECOVERY_END 结束重新检测SIM卡过程(掉卡)
15:SIM_IMEI_LOCK_FAIL
16:SIM_OP09_LOCK_FAIL

例:
AT< +ESIMS: 0,11 (RIL_URC2_READER, tid:0) 卡2拔出
AT< +ESIMS: 1,12 (RIL_URC_READER, tid:0) 卡1插入

以上是针对MTK芯片手机的SIM卡不识或者掉卡的简单分析。

AT+ESIMS :SIM卡不识或者掉卡简单分析相关推荐

  1. Android 系统(261)---SIM卡不识或者掉卡简单分析

    SIM卡不识或者掉卡简单分析 1. 识卡大体过程 2.不识卡问题 不识卡的主要原因:  ①Modem发生错误,异常或者重启.  ②没有收到卡回的ATR  ③有收到卡回的ATR,但是后面跟卡通信出现异常 ...

  2. SIM卡不识或者掉卡简单分析

    1. 识卡大体过程 2.不识卡问题 不识卡的主要原因: ①Modem发生错误,异常或者重启. ②没有收到卡回的ATR ③有收到卡回的ATR,但是后面跟卡通信出现异常 ④SIM卡热插拔配置不正确引起的不 ...

  3. java电话卡问题_Android 系统(261)—SIM卡不识或者掉卡简单分析

    SIM卡不识或者掉卡简单分析 1. 识卡大体过程 2.不识卡问题 不识卡的主要原因: ①Modem发生错误,异常或者重启. ②没有收到卡回的ATR ③有收到卡回的ATR,但是后面跟卡通信出现异常 ④S ...

  4. 【SIM卡】Sim 卡掉卡

    2.1. 掉卡和掉网的区别 当看到没有信号时进入"设置-SIM 卡管理"查看,是否可以看到网络运营商,若可以看到,但信号栏没有信号,表示是掉网:若连运营商都看不到,就像没有卡一样, ...

  5. [SIM]+esims:0,5的掉卡原因是什么

    [SIM]+esims:0,5的掉卡原因是什么 [DESCRIPTION] 客户反馈有掉卡现象,但是没有看到SIM:0000的trace [Analysis] sys trace的打印: 5.5tp- ...

  6. SIM不识卡简单分析流程

    SIM卡检卡是在modem 侧完成的.modem在初始化时会去做SIM卡的初始化,包括检卡动作. 1>先给SIM卡上电(会先上1.8v,如果检卡失败会切换到3.0v); 2>SIM con ...

  7. Android卡顿掉帧问题分析之原理篇

    当用户抱怨手机在使用过程中存在卡顿问题的时候,会严重影响用户对手机品牌的好感和应用APP的体验,从而导致用户对手机品牌的忠诚度降低或应用APP的装机留存率下降.所以无论是手机设备厂商还是应用APP开发 ...

  8. 笔记本外接显示器鼠标卡顿、显示器掉帧解决办法

    笔记本外接显示器鼠标卡顿.显示器掉帧解决办法 更改电源计划设置->更改高级电源设置->usb设置->USB选择性暂停设置全部禁用 电源选项->选择电源按键的功能->更改当 ...

  9. Android卡顿掉帧问题分析之工具篇

    Android卡顿掉帧问题分析之原理篇 Android卡顿掉帧问题分析之工具篇 Android卡顿掉帧问题分析之实战篇 Android卡顿掉帧问题分析之原理篇 公众号:Android技术之家Andro ...

最新文章

  1. 洛谷 P1816 忠诚
  2. 《千只鹤》--[日]川端康成
  3. ssh协议是osi_TCP/IP 协议模型
  4. 工艺路线和工序有差别吗_ERP-工序与工艺路线
  5. exportfs命令和FTP服务
  6. 定义100学生C语言,C语言考试试题:定义一个100位学生的结构体数组,按成绩从高到低进行排序...
  7. 电气:6机30节点经济调度(考虑负荷平衡和线路容量,不考虑斜坡)代码实现
  8. php广告任务网源码_THINKPHP仿我爱广告任务网|任务网站源码下载基于PHP+MYSQL的在线广告打码任务网站源码...
  9. HeadFirst设计模式篇四:工厂模式
  10. as5.4安装gcc和g++
  11. 关于全球同服和亚马逊Global Accelerating
  12. 张正友相机标定法原理与实现
  13. DLKcat开发细则(自用)
  14. Linux /usr/src/kernels 目录为空的解决方法
  15. 邝子平:vc兼做pe?
  16. 向下取整数学符号_向上取整与向下取整
  17. 分布式数据库系统之【结构】
  18. 肖仰华:知识图谱如何解决行业智能化的工程问题?
  19. 无心剑中译兰斯顿·休斯《梦想》
  20. VisualGDB的基本使用

热门文章

  1. ykhmi是什么触摸屏软件_YKHMI组态编程软件|中达优控触摸屏编程软件(YKBuilder)下载 v5.0.200 官方版 - 比克尔下载...
  2. 计算机桌面上的声音图标没了怎么办,音量图标不见了的4个解决方法!电脑桌面上声音图标怎么恢复?...
  3. win10系统盘多大合适_韩博士装机大师一键重装win10系统
  4. CRMEB多商户1.4自购佣金显示错误问题修复方法
  5. 你对信息系统项目管理师了解吗?值不值得考?
  6. Matlab图像处理基础(1):图像表示,点处理
  7. 钰泰ETA9880.9881.9882可代替IP5306.5407.充电IC
  8. 信息系统项目管理师第三版 pdf可编辑_信息系统项目管理师备考资料-第三版(3)...
  9. 试试smartdraw
  10. CSS 使图片看起来有立体感样式